117.info
人生若只如初见

SQL Server中有哪些类型的约束

在 SQL Server 中,可以使用以下类型的约束:

  1. 主键约束(Primary Key Constraint):确保表中的每一行都有一个唯一的主键值。

  2. 外键约束(Foreign Key Constraint):确保一个表中的外键值(通常是主键)在另一个表中有对应的值。

  3. 唯一约束(Unique Constraint):确保表中的每一行都具有唯一的值。

  4. 非空约束(Not Null Constraint):确保表中的特定列不包含 NULL 值。

  5. 检查约束(Check Constraint):确保特定列中的值满足定义的条件。

  6. 默认约束(Default Constraint):在未提供值时,将为特定列插入默认值。

  7. 唯一索引约束(Unique Index Constraint):通过在列上创建唯一索引,确保列中的值是唯一的。

  8. 检查索引约束(Check Index Constraint):通过在列上创建索引,确保列中的值满足定义的条件。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fea9bAzsAAwFQAg.html

推荐文章

  • sql server怎么删除表字段

    在 SQL Server 中,要删除表字段,可以使用 ALTER TABLE 命令,具体步骤如下: 打开 SQL Server Management Studio 或者其他 SQL Server 客户端工具。
    连接...

  • sql server如何创建只读用户

    在SQL Server中创建只读用户需要以下步骤: 首先,登录到SQL Server Management Studio (SSMS)。 在“Object Explorer”中,展开“Security”节点,然后右键单击...

  • sql server怎么删除临时表

    在 SQL Server 中,临时表是在当前会话中创建的表,会话结束后临时表会自动被删除。如果需要手动删除临时表,可以使用以下步骤: 找到要删除的临时表的名称。 使...

  • sql server高可用性如何实现

    SQL Server 高可用性主要通过以下几种方式来实现: 始终在线:使用 Always On 可以实现 SQL Server 实例和数据库的持续在线运行,即使发生硬件或软件故障。 同步...

  • 如何在Delphi项目中集成C#编写的第三方库

    要在Delphi项目中集成C#编写的第三方库,可以使用COM互操作技术。以下是一些步骤: 在C#项目中创建一个COM组件,可以使用Visual Studio创建一个Class Library项目...

  • Delphi与C#在UI设计上有何各自的优势

    Delphi和C#都是流行的编程语言,用于开发Windows应用程序。它们都有强大的UI设计工具,如Delphi的VCL(Visual Component Library)和C#的Windows Forms。以下是它...

  • 在Delphi与C#混合开发中如何保持代码一致性

    在Delphi与C#混合开发中,可以采取一些措施来保持代码一致性: 统一命名规范:确保在Delphi和C#代码中使用相似的命名规范,包括变量、方法、类等的命名方式,以便...

  • Delphi与C#在设计模式上有何借鉴之处

    Delphi和C#都是面向对象的编程语言,因此它们在设计模式上有很多相似之处,并且可以相互借鉴。以下是一些Delphi和C#在设计模式上的借鉴之处: 享元模式(Flyweig...